How to use Deep Earthy Pigment

Overview

The Deep Earthy Pigment palette offers a harmonious gradient of natural browns, moving from deep, rich tones to soft, almost creamy hues. It begins with the profound espresso of #3F2A1E, transitioning to the warm, mid-brown of #6F4B3C and the inviting taupe of #A57B6C. The palette brightens significantly with the light, sandy #D0B2A3, culminating in the delicate, near-white #F2E2D9. This collection is ideal for designs requiring an organic, calming, and sophisticated feel, perfect for conveying natural elegance or handcrafted quality. It provides excellent versatility for layered designs.

Suggested color roles

primary

Use #6F4B3C for main content areas and branding, offering warmth and approachability.

secondary

#A57B6C works well for subheadings, cards, or background accents, providing a soft contrast.

accent

#3F2A1E can be used sparingly for strong accents or borders, adding a touch of deep sophistication.

background

#F2E2D9 offers a light, airy base, ensuring readability and a gentle aesthetic.

text

For light backgrounds, a dark brown like #3F2A1E or #6F4B3C provides excellent contrast. On darker shades, use #F2E2D9 or a pure white.

Accessibility notes

  • Ensure sufficient contrast when placing #A57B6C text on #D0B2A3 backgrounds.
  • #3F2A1E or #6F4B3C text on #F2E2D9 provides excellent readability.
  • Avoid using #D0B2A3 and #F2E2D9 for text and background pairings without significant size differentiation.
  • Always check contrast ratios, especially for smaller text against mid-tone colors.
